Roberts County, Texas

In the TX panhandle, northeast of Amarillo; organized Aug 21, 1876 from Bexar County. Name Origin: For both Lt. John S. Roberts (1796-1871), a signer of the TX Declaration of Independence, and Oran Milo Roberts, TX governor (1879-83).

Area (sq mi): 924.19 (land 924.09; water 0.10). Pop per sq mi: 0.90.
Pop 2005: 820. State rank: 249. Pop change: 2000-20005 -7.60%; 1990-2000 -13.50%. Pop 2000: 887 (White 95.80%; Black or African American 0.30%; Hispanic or Latino 3.20%; Asian 0.10%; Other 3.10%). Foreign born: 0.50%. Median age: 42.00.
Income 2000: per capita $20,923; median household $44,792; Pop below poverty level: 7.20%. *Personal per capita income 2000-2003: $23,305-$25,623.
Unemployment 2004: 4.00%. Change from 2000: 2.50%. Median travel time to work: 27.20 minutes. Working outside county of residence: 53.70%.

Cities with population over 10,000: None.

Roberts County, South Dakota

On the northeastern border of SD, east of Aberdeen; organized Mar 8, 1883 (prior to statehood) from Grant County. Name Origin: Most likely for S.G. Roberts, a publisher and a member of the Dakota territorial legislature when the county was established.

Area (sq mi): 1135.35 (land 1101.28; water 34.08). Pop per sq mi: 9.10.
Pop 2005: 10,044. State rank: 17. Pop change: 2000-20005 0.30%; 1990-2000 1.00%. Pop 2000: 10,016 (White 68.10%; Black or African American 0.10%; Hispanic or Latino 0.60%; Asian 0.20%; Other 31.40%). Foreign born: 0.80%. Median age: 37.10.
Income 2000: per capita $13,428; median household $28,322; Pop below poverty level: 22.10%. *Personal per capita income 2000-2003: $20,666-$22,379.
Unemployment 2004: 5.00%. Change from 2000: -0.50%. Median travel time to work: 16.50 minutes. Working outside county of residence: 27.00%.

Cities with population over 10,000: None.
